What companies run services between Lenox, MA, USA and Erie, PA, USA?

Amtrak operates a train from Pittsfield Amtrak Station to Erie Amtrak Station once daily. Tickets cost $45–150 and the journey takes 9h 28m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Lenox to Erie via Intermodal Center, Pittsfield, Albany, Ny, Syracuse, Ny, Syracuse Bus Station, and Buffalo in around 13h 4m.
